Output d39ad426d97619ef03741ae2a34b5020b454ae8de3ffae8d2621e8d2e20e5271:0

value
2966232
script pubkey
OP_0 OP_PUSHBYTES_20 d3c608cd59876a537bb4718792955bce6e7c0ba7
address
bc1q60rq3n2esa49x7a5wxre992meeh8cza84xtvm3
transaction
d39ad426d97619ef03741ae2a34b5020b454ae8de3ffae8d2621e8d2e20e5271